Why Touchscreen Kiosk Software Selection Matters More Than Hardware The interactive display hardware market has commoditized substantially over the past five years. Commercial-grade touchscreen displays from reputable manufacturers deliver consistent quality at competitive prices, with 43-inch to 55-inch interactive displays available from $800-$2,500 and larger format options scaling predictably. Hardware specifications have converged around reliable capacitive or infrared touch technologies, adequate processing power, and durable commercial ratings.

Text input on touchscreen kiosks presents unique challenges. Without a physical keyboard, users need an intuitive on-screen alternative that works seamlessly across different devices and use cases. This comprehensive guide explores HTML on-screen keyboard solutions for touchscreen kiosks, covering implementation strategies, best libraries, design principles, and real-world deployment considerations for public-facing interactive displays. Why On-Screen Keyboards Matter for Touchscreen Kiosks Touchscreen kiosks serve millions of users daily in retail locations, schools, museums, airports, and corporate environments. Whether visitors are searching alumni directories, entering check-in information, or browsing interactive exhibits, text input capabilities are essential. An effective on-screen keyboard can dramatically improve user satisfaction and self-service adoption rates.
